What 2 Watch 4
• Oklahoma State returns to action on Sunday looking to win its second contest in a row when it hosts Wyoming at 1 p.m. inside Gallagher-Iba Arena.
• The matchup will be the second of four consecutive home games for the Cowgirls.
• Quincy Noble currently ranks 65th nationally among current active leaders with her 1,423 career points.
• OSU is 17-3 at home under head coach Jacie Hoyt.
• Lior Garzon enters the event with 95 treys as a Cowgirl, which puts her four away from 14th place on the school's all-time chart.
• She is 11 treys away from claiming a spot in the top 10.
• Stailee Heard currently ranks 25th nationally in field-goal percentage at 60.0 percent.
• Anna Gret Asi is 24th nationally with her 3.0 treys per contest.
• Chandler Prater will miss the remainder of the season due to an injury suffered against Ohio State.
Last Time Out
• The Cowgirls snapped a three-game losing streak with an 82-51 win over Missouri State on Nov. 26.
• Lior Garzon made four 3-pointers to reach the 200 mark for her career.
• Anna Gret Asi tallied her third 20-point outing of the season and matched her season best with six 3-pointers.
• The Cowgirls matched the program's single-game record with 15 made 3-pointers. A mark they set earlier this year at Colorado.
• Freshmen Brenna Butler and Mia Galbraith saw their first action as Cowgirls.
Know The Foe
• Wyoming rides a two-game winning streak into Stillwater after defeating BYU, 86-74, on Tuesday.
• The Cowgirls were picked to finish third in the preseason Mountain West poll.
• The Cowgirls went 23-11 a year ago while reaching the WNIT second round.
• Wyoming leads the nation in free-throw percentage at 88.6 percent.
OSU vs. Wyoming ... The Series
• OSU holds a 2-1 advantage all time in the series with Wyoming.
• The Cowgirls won the first meeting, 79-59, on Jan. 7, 1990 in Stillwater. OSU also won on Dec. 15 of that year, 77-66, in Laramie
• Wyoming won the most recent meeting, 75-71, on March 21, 2011 in the second round of the WNIT in Laramie.
